This profile is unusual in one respect that changes how much weight the number can carry. We identify SiteGround from its authoritative nameservers and SOA record, not from a script tag, a header a proxy can strip or a generator comment a theme can delete. A site cannot remove its own nameservers and remain reachable. Where most of our counts are floors, this one is close to a census of the domains SiteGround serves DNS for.

The other finding is who those domains belong to. Construction is the largest industry at 9.08%, the highest concentration of any host we profile and 1.63 times the next (Kinsta, 5.57%). Add advertising services, business consulting and real estate and 27.83% of SiteGround's base is a local service business. No technology row appears in its top five, which is rare for a hosting company.

SiteGround reads 64,139 domains on our first full monthly rollup in June 2026 and 123,341 by August 2026. Almost all of that step is our own DNS coverage widening, not migration onto SiteGround. Hosting bases do not double in eight weeks, and unrelated technologies gained domains on the same rollup dates. Quote the August figure and ignore the slope.

Which Countries Use SiteGround the Most?

The United States accounts for 41,561 matched companies, 44.24% of the geographic base, with the United Kingdom at 14.58% and Australia at 7.71%. Italy (6.93%), Canada (5.89%) and Spain (4.44%) follow. Italy and Spain at that weight are what separates SiteGround from the US-centric managed hosts; it was founded in Bulgaria and its European footprint reflects that.

SiteGround Market Share Among Web Hosting

SiteGround holds 1.27% of Web Hosting and ranks 14th of 50, behind GoDaddy (4,378,121 domains), Hostinger (1,192,207), IONOS (637,254), OVHcloud (426,618) and WP Engine (348,566). The category mixes registrars, shared hosts and managed WordPress specialists, so the ranking is not a like-for-like comparison: GoDaddy's figure counts domains it registers and parks as well as domains it serves.

SiteGround Customers by Company Size & Age

72.32% of matched SiteGround companies employ 1 to 10 people and 19.68% employ 11 to 50, so 92.00% are under fifty staff. This is the size distribution shared hosting is priced for. The exceptions are genuine rather than noise, and the named list reaches Hinduja Global Solutions, eClerx, LA Metro and Flowers Foods, usually on a campaign or departmental site rather than the corporate estate.

SiteGround Alternatives & Competitors

We publish no switching corridors on this profile because none of them survives our coexistence test, and for hosting the reason is worth stating. 7,358 domains have been seen on both SiteGround and GoDaddy and 5,846 still register as both, a 79.45% overlap. That is not indecision about hosting; GoDaddy the registrar and GoDaddy the host reach us through different signals, so a domain bought at GoDaddy and served by SiteGround appears under both names. WP Engine sits at 82.25%, Kinsta 82.28%, OVHcloud 81.09% and IONOS 78.93%. Hostinger is the only pair anywhere near a real corridor at 50.00% on 898 domains, and we judged that too ambiguous to publish.

Tech Stack of SiteGround-Powered Websites

WordPress on 72.64% and Nginx on 76.40% are the two rows that describe the product: SiteGround is a managed WordPress host running its own Nginx stack. The rows underneath describe the customer. Elementor reaches 27.88% and the Divi theme 10.83%, so more than a third of these sites were assembled in a visual page builder rather than coded. Cloudflare is only 16.22%, low for a base this size, because SiteGround ships its own CDN. Google Analytics at 53.70% and Google Tag Manager at 52.01% are modest for a commercial base, which fits small brochure sites built once by an agency.

The rare case where our number is not a floor

Nearly every figure on this site carries the same silent caveat. We detect a technology from something the page exposes, and anything a page exposes, a page can hide. Inline the script, strip the header, delete the generator comment: the software still runs and we stop seeing it. Our counts are lower bounds and we say so.

SiteGround is the exception, and it is worth being precise about why. We identify it from its authoritative nameservers, which follow a fixed pattern under sgvps.net, and from an SOA record naming siteground.net. Those are not page artefacts. They are the records that make the domain resolve at all. There is no configuration that removes them and leaves the site reachable, and there is no proxy in front of the site that can hide them, because DNS resolution happens before the proxy is ever contacted.

So 123,341 is not a floor in the way our other numbers are. It is close to a full count of the domains SiteGround answers DNS for. The comparison worth making is with Jekyll, which we published on the same day: there the only signal is a generator meta tag that any theme can delete in a one-line edit, and the count has to be read as a fraction of an unknown total. Two profiles, one day apart, at opposite ends of how much a measurement can be trusted.

Which also means the category ranking is unfair in SiteGround's favour, and against it

SiteGround ranks 14th on 1.27%. GoDaddy leads on 4,378,121 domains. Those two numbers are not measuring the same thing, and the direction of the error runs both ways.

GoDaddy is a registrar first. A large share of that 4.4 million is domains it registers, parks or serves DNS for on behalf of sites hosted somewhere else entirely. We can see the consequence directly: 7,358 domains carry both a SiteGround and a GoDaddy signal, and 5,846 of them still carry both today. That 79.45% overlap is not merchants hesitating between hosts. It is one company selling the domain and another serving the site.

It is also why this profile publishes no switching corridors at all. We ran the coexistence test against every hosting pair we could: WP Engine 82.25%, Kinsta 82.28%, OVHcloud 81.09%, IONOS 78.93%. Only Hostinger came close to a real corridor, at 50.00% still-both on 898 domains, and a coin flip is not evidence. Hosting looks like the one category where migration should be easy to measure, since a site can only be served from one place. In practice the registrar and DNS layers overlap so persistently that the signal is unreadable.

The customer nobody puts in a hosting comparison

Hosting reviews are written for developers. SiteGround's measured base is not developers.

Construction is its largest industry at 9.08%. That is the highest construction concentration of any host we profile, 1.63 times Kinsta's 5.57% and roughly double GoDaddy's 4.65%. Advertising services adds 7.90%, business consulting 6.00% and real estate 4.85%. Together, 27.83% of SiteGround's base is a local service business, and no technology row appears in its top five at all, which almost never happens for a hosting company.

The advertising row is the one that explains the rest. A small agency does not evaluate hosting per client; it picks a host once and puts every builder, surveyor and estate agent it works for onto the same one. That is a distribution channel rather than a market, and it produces exactly this shape: a very long tail of one-to-ten-person companies, 92.00% of the base under fifty staff, in trades that will never read a benchmark. Google Analytics reaches only 53.70% of these domains, which tells you how many of them are measured by anyone at all.

How is SiteGround usage detected?

From DNS. SiteGround's authoritative nameservers follow a fixed pattern under sgvps.net and its SOA record names siteground.net, and we also match a set of host-header fingerprints. This matters for how much the number is worth: script tags can be inlined, headers stripped by a proxy and generator comments deleted from a theme, but a domain that removes its nameservers stops resolving. Compare our Jekyll profile, published the same day, where the only signal is a meta tag any theme can delete.

Is SiteGround mainly a WordPress host?

Largely. WordPress appears on 72.64% of SiteGround domains and Nginx on 76.40%. That is a lower WordPress concentration than the premium managed specialists show, which fits SiteGround's position as a shared host that is good at WordPress rather than one that only does WordPress.

Do companies migrate between SiteGround and GoDaddy?

Our data cannot say, and the reason is instructive. 7,358 domains have been seen under both names and 5,846 still are, a 79.45% overlap. GoDaddy is a registrar as well as a host, so a domain bought at GoDaddy and served by SiteGround carries both signals at once, permanently. Reading that pair as movement would be wrong, so we publish no corridor for it.
